## Deployment

Hey plugin folks — quick note before you ship anything against Maplegrove. The tile-rendering cache layer sits between your plugin and the renderer, so cold deploys will look slow until the cache warms (give it ~10 minutes). Don't bust the cache from plugin code; ask us instead. If your tiles look stale, it's almost always TTL, not your renderer. The cache settings your plugin inherits at deploy time are listed below.

config for fafog-bahof:
ULAWYN_HOST=ulawyn.tolvaqsys.internal
ULAWYN_PORT=5000

## Auth

QuickQueue (our exam-proctoring queue) won't talk to you without a bearer token — no anonymous reads, even on staging. Grab one from the Wardley dashboard, stick it in the Authorization header, and you're set. Tokens rotate weekly, so expect Monday breakage. For this week's sync demos, use the one below.

login token, yajeg-fawif: eyJhbGciOiJIUzI1NiIsInR5cCI6IkpXVCJ9.eyJzdWIiOiIEdPQYnZXaZIn0.HSRTnYZBx0Qc

Ticket: Drift in Harkell search tuning config

The relevance tuning values on the canary node no longer match the release branch. Someone adjusted field boosts and the phrase-match penalty directly in production during last week's hotfix and skipped the PR. Release 9.2 should ship with the reviewed values, not the ad-hoc ones. The approved configuration for sign-off is as follows.

deployment values, kafog-tawip:
[istwyn]
host = istwyn.nelvrosys.internal
user = istwyn_svc
database = istwyn_prod

**Checklist item 12 — Cold storage bucket archival (Frostvault)**

For the weekly sync: confirm that all buckets untouched for 180+ days were moved to the archive tier by the Frostvault sweeper. Check the sweep report for skipped buckets — legal-hold flags are the usual cause, and those stay in place. Verify checksums on a 2% sample before marking complete. Storage savings this cycle should land around 30 TB. The sweeper version used for this run is recorded below.

build token for bageg-yahof: htk3_673